The Bright Eyes singer-songwriter releases his latest solo studio effort Upside Down Mountain via Nonesuch Records on May 19.
New song 'Hundreds of Ways' is currently to stream now via YouTube.
The track will also be available on Record Store Day (April 19) as a limited-edition 7", backed by album outtake 'Fast Friends'.
Oberst will promote the album with a handful of UK live dates. Support comes from Dawes, who will also be his backing band for the shows:
- July 8 - Manchester, Manchester Cathedral
- July 9 - London, Koko
- July 19 Glasgow, ABC
- July 21 - Latitude Festival
